hemoglobinuria

English

Alternative forms

  • haemoglobinuria

Etymology

hemoglobin +? -uria

Noun

hemoglobinuria (countable and uncountable, plural hemoglobinurias)

  1. (medicine) The presence of hemoglobin in the urine.
